Customer Discovery Conversations Stall After Initial Reply

Solo founders report that outreach conversations with potential users consistently die after a single reply. The pattern suggests a systemic gap in early-stage customer discovery methodology rather than individual failure.

Mass Cold Email Outreach Yields Near-Zero Reply Rates for SaaS Founders

SaaS founders sending hundreds of cold emails per day with personalization tooling routinely receive fewer than 1% reply rates, wasting significant time and resources. The gap between volume-based outreach and intent-based targeting is poorly understood and guidance on effective alternatives is fragmented. Founders need better frameworks or tools for identifying and reaching high-intent prospects.

Cold Outreach Fails Due to Inaccurate Audience Targeting and ICP Misalignment

Sales teams running cold outreach campaigns waste budget and effort reaching prospects outside their ideal customer profile. The problem is often attributed to list quality or tool limitations rather than ICP definition. Audience qualification and ICP refinement tooling addresses a large, persistent market need though competition is strong.
